SoftServe Wins NVIDIA 2026 NPN Advanced Technology Partner of the Year for Energy/Utilities
Award bestowed for accelerating innovation and advancing intelligent energy infrastructure
Mar. 17, 2026 at 3:49pm
Got story updates? Submit your updates here. ›
SoftServe, a digital engineering and technology consulting company, has been selected as a 2026 NVIDIA Partner Network (NPN) Award winner, specifically named the NPN Energy/Utilities Partner of the Year. SoftServe was recognized for helping the utilities and oil & gas (O&G) industries amid growing energy demands and weather-related disruptions, leveraging NVIDIA technologies.
Why it matters
The NVIDIA Partner Network awards honor the diverse contributions of NPN members advancing innovation with the full-stack NVIDIA AI platform to foster agentic and physical AI across industries. SoftServe's recognition as the NPN Energy/Utilities Partner of the Year highlights its expertise in accelerating innovation and advancing intelligent energy frameworks for the utilities and oil & gas sectors.
The details
As a consulting and services partner, SoftServe helps utilities navigate a rapidly evolving landscape of technology providers, startups, independent software vendors, and established industry players. SoftServe's approach focuses on enabling grid modernization and the long-term vision of autonomous grid operations through AI, digital twins, advanced simulation, and robotics to scale solutions into operational environments that can produce tangible business results.
- The NVIDIA Partner Network awards were announced during NVIDIA's flagship event, GTC 2026, happening March 16-19 in San Jose, CA.
